Read moreSapporo east is a cute little Japanese restaurant located right on the pike. The inside area is decorated to look mainly like bamboo, with the ceiling resembling a sushi mat. There are two main dining areas in the restaurant, with one side a little more private.
They do have sushi, hibachi, fried rice, and a few other things on the menu. This was a visit for international sushi day, so today was all about sushi. One of my friends said "wow this is probably the best spicy tuna roll I've ever had". Specialty rolls that I'd recommend are the Miami Spice Roll (the seared tuna on top makes it 10/10). The Aloha roll has yellowtail inside it that is seared to perfection. The orange flamingo and shrimp tempura were very tasty as well. For the simpler palatte, the japanese bagel roll and spicy tuna roll were great. For those who may want to share sushi and sashimi, they do make sushi boats with a variety of sushi and sashimi to share as well!
